jQuery是一種非常流行的JavaScript框架,因其靈活性、可擴展性和易于使用而備受推崇。在jQuery中,選擇器是許多人喜歡使用的功能之一。選擇器允許開發人員使用類似于CSS選擇器的語法來查找和操作HTML元素。
選擇器可以是元素選擇器、ID選擇器、類選擇器、屬性選擇器、子元素選擇器以及偽類選擇器。
//元素選擇器,用于選取特定類型的元素 $('p') //ID選擇器,用于選取擁有特定ID的元素 $('#myId') //類選擇器,用于選取擁有特定類的元素 $('.myClass') //屬性選擇器,用于選取帶有特定屬性的元素 $('input[type="text"]') //子元素選擇器,用于選取某個元素的直接子元素 $('ul >li') //偽類選擇器,用于選取某些元素的特定狀態 $('a:hover')
除了上述選擇器之外,jQuery還提供了一些其他選擇器。此外,可以使用多個選擇器來選取多個元素,使用逗號來分隔它們。例如:
//選取所有p元素和所有帶有類"myClass"的元素 $('p, .myClass') //選取所有ul元素中的li元素 $('ul li') //選取所有直接位于div中的p元素 $('div>p') //選取第二個元素 $(':eq(1)') //選取前三個元素 $(':lt(3)') //選取所有可見元素 $(':visible') //選取所有不可見元素 $(':hidden')
綜上可看出,選擇器非常靈活,可以滿足不同的需求。熟練使用選擇器可以讓開發人員更加高效地操作HTML元素,從而增強Web應用的功能。